Subject: Renewal of Torbeck Supply Agreement

Executive team,

The Torbeck Fabrication contract expires at quarter-end. Finance has modeled both the two-year and three-year renewal options; the longer term locks pricing but limits flexibility on volume tiers. We recommend deciding by the 15th to avoid rollover penalties. Context relevant to that decision is summarized directly below.

internal memo for tagef-hadup: Gross margin on Ulaath came in at 15 percent against a plan of 5 percent. Only 7 of the 120 pilot accounts renewed Ulaath, so a churn review is set for October 15.

## Approvals: Soft Deletes in the Orders Table

All soft-delete operations on the `orders` table in Quillmark's Ledgerpond database require a two-step approval before the nightly purge job may act on flagged rows. Reviewers should confirm that the `deleted_at` timestamp is set only by the Ordermint service account, never by ad-hoc SQL. Audit exports retain flagged rows for ninety days, satisfying the Bramwick retention policy. Any exception request must be countersigned by the approver of record named below.

approver of tawip-bagap = Holdor Silath

Hey, welcome to reviewing code for Mossgate's Driftline service. One thing to know: our read-replica lag alarm fires at eight seconds of lag, and any PR touching replication settings needs two approvals. If the alarm console itself gets locked out during a review drill, it can be reopened with the recovery passphrase below.

recovery phrase for fajeg-kawep: druix-gorius-briax-ulaeth-fraox-lammir-pelox-jormir-pelwyn-julir

# Runbook: Bulk Edits — Admin Table

Scope: `admin_overrides` table on the Fernhollow cluster.

1. Announce in the ops channel first.
2. Take a row-count snapshot before and after.
3. Batch updates in chunks of 500; never a single UPDATE.
4. Verify with the checksum script.

Rollbacks require lead sign-off. Connect to the admin replica with the string below.

database URL for hawip-kagap: redis://rusok_svc:bMCaqek7MRWIOJ@db-8501.zarqeltech.corp:5432/sileth